
要让Excel表格默认打开第一张表,您可以通过以下几种方法:设置VBA宏代码、调整工作表顺序、保存工作簿时选择第一张表。 其中,调整工作表顺序 是最简单且不需要编程知识的方法。
调整工作表顺序 是最简单且不需要编程知识的方法。您只需将您希望默认打开的工作表拖动到第一位置,然后保存工作簿。这样,每次打开Excel文件时,系统将自动显示第一个工作表。
一、设置VBA宏代码
VBA宏代码 是一种更高级的方法,可以确保每次打开文件时都显示指定的工作表。以下是具体步骤:
- 打开Excel工作簿。
- 按下
Alt + F11打开VBA编辑器。 - 在左侧项目浏览器中找到您的工作簿,双击
ThisWorkbook。 - 复制以下代码并粘贴到代码窗口中:
Private Sub Workbook_Open()
Sheets(1).Activate
End Sub
- 保存并关闭VBA编辑器。
上述代码的作用是在工作簿打开时自动激活第一张工作表。您还可以更改 Sheets(1) 中的数字以指定其他工作表。
二、调整工作表顺序
调整工作表顺序是最简单的方法之一。具体步骤如下:
- 打开Excel工作簿。
- 右键点击您希望默认打开的工作表标签。
- 选择
移动或复制选项。 - 在弹出的对话框中,将工作表移动到第一位。
- 保存工作簿。
通过这种方式,每次打开文件时,Excel将默认显示第一个工作表。
三、保存工作簿时选择第一张表
在保存工作簿时,确保当前激活的是您希望默认打开的工作表。具体步骤如下:
- 打开Excel工作簿。
- 点击您希望默认打开的工作表标签,使其成为当前激活的工作表。
- 保存工作簿。
这样,每次打开文件时,Excel将默认显示上次保存时的工作表。
四、使用Excel选项设置
虽然Excel没有直接的选项可以设置默认打开的工作表,但我们可以通过一些设置确保打开文件时显示特定的工作表。以下是详细步骤:
- 打开Excel工作簿。
- 点击
文件菜单,然后选择选项。 - 在Excel选项对话框中,选择
高级选项卡。 - 滚动到
显示部分,确保在启动时显示此工作簿选项未选中。 - 确保保存工作簿时,当前工作表是您希望默认打开的工作表。
五、使用第三方插件或工具
有一些第三方插件或工具可以帮助您实现默认打开特定工作表的功能。这些插件通常提供更多的自定义选项和功能,适合需要复杂功能的用户。
示例插件
例如,您可以使用 Kutools for Excel 插件。该插件提供了许多实用的功能,包括设置默认打开的工作表。以下是使用该插件的步骤:
- 下载并安装
Kutools for Excel插件。 - 打开Excel工作簿。
- 在
Kutools选项卡中,选择工作表管理。 - 设置您希望默认打开的工作表。
使用插件的优缺点
优点:
- 提供更多自定义选项。
- 适合需要复杂功能的用户。
- 通常易于使用。
缺点:
- 可能需要购买许可证。
- 可能增加软件的复杂性。
六、使用Excel模板
如果您经常需要创建新的工作簿并且希望默认打开特定的工作表,可以考虑创建一个Excel模板。以下是具体步骤:
- 打开一个新的Excel工作簿。
- 创建并设置工作表,使您希望的工作表位于第一位。
- 点击
文件菜单,然后选择另存为。 - 在保存类型中选择
Excel模板。 - 将模板保存到默认模板文件夹。
通过这种方式,每次您创建新的工作簿时,都会默认打开设置好的工作表。
七、使用脚本或批处理文件
对于高级用户,可以使用脚本或批处理文件来实现默认打开特定工作表的功能。以下是一个简单的示例脚本,使用Python和openpyxl库:
import openpyxl
def set_default_sheet(file_path, sheet_name):
wb = openpyxl.load_workbook(file_path)
ws = wb[sheet_name]
wb.active = ws
wb.save(file_path)
file_path = 'your_excel_file.xlsx'
sheet_name = 'Sheet1'
set_default_sheet(file_path, sheet_name)
使用脚本的优缺点
优点:
- 可以实现复杂的功能。
- 适合需要批量处理的用户。
缺点:
- 需要编程知识。
- 可能需要额外的软件和库。
总结
默认打开Excel表格中的第一张表有多种方法,设置VBA宏代码、调整工作表顺序、保存工作簿时选择第一张表、使用Excel选项设置、使用第三方插件或工具、使用Excel模板、使用脚本或批处理文件。选择哪种方法取决于您的具体需求和技术水平。对于大多数用户来说,调整工作表顺序和保存工作簿时选择第一张表是最简单且有效的方法。对于需要高级功能的用户,VBA宏代码和第三方插件是不错的选择。而对于需要批量处理的用户,脚本或批处理文件则是更好的选择。
相关问答FAQs:
1. 为什么每次打开Excel表格时都默认显示第一张表?
每次打开Excel表格时,默认显示第一张表是因为Excel将第一张表设置为默认活动表。这样做是为了方便用户快速查看和编辑最常用的表格内容。
2. 我想将默认打开的表格更改为其他表格,该怎么办?
如果你想将默认打开的表格更改为其他表格,可以按照以下步骤进行操作:首先,右键单击你想要设置为默认打开的表格,并选择“设置为默认活动表”。然后,关闭并重新打开Excel表格,你将发现所选表格现在是默认打开的表格。
3. 我希望每次打开Excel表格时都显示最近编辑的表格,该怎么设置?
如果你希望每次打开Excel表格时都显示最近编辑的表格,可以按照以下步骤进行设置:首先,点击Excel的“文件”选项卡,然后选择“选项”。接下来,在弹出的对话框中,选择“高级”选项,并在“常规”部分找到“在打开时显示最近使用的文档”选项。勾选该选项后,点击“确定”保存设置。现在,每次打开Excel表格时,将会显示最近编辑的表格。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4536865